§02

Perry County in numbers

American Community Survey five-year estimates ending 2024. These are sample estimates, not a count — each carries a margin of error, and where that margin is too wide to mean anything the figure is withheld rather than printed.

Population

18,976people

1935th of 3,222

Median household income

$62,981

1799th of 3,222

Poverty rate

13.9%

± 2.9% — wide margin, not ranked

Unemployment rate

Not published

Sample too small here — the margin exceeds the figure by too much to report.

Median home value

$188,200

1541st of 3,222, tied with 2

Median gross rent

$923

1314th of 3,222, tied with 4

Bachelor's degree or higher

20.9%

1854th of 3,222

One figure is withheld above. The Census Bureau publishes them, but with a margin of error wider than 30% of the value — which for a place this size means the survey sampled too few households to say. They are left out rather than shown with a caveat nobody reads.

Source: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ey 2024 5-year estimates. Margins of error are the Bureau’s own, at 90% confidence; margins for rates are derived using the Bureau’s published formulas.

§03

Federal money

Obligations recorded against a place of performance in Perry County. An obligation is a legal commitment to pay, not cash out the door — outlays follow later, sometimes by years.

Obligations, FY2025

$162.5M

1852nd of 3,233 among counties

Per resident

$8,5722020 population

Change since FY2021

+32%nominal

Fiscal years covered

5years

Federal obligations in Perry County, FY2021–FY2025
$100M$150M$200M$250M
$162M
202120232025
View as table
PeriodObligations
2021$123M
2022$231M
2023$134M
2024$144M
2025$162M

Figures are nominal — not adjusted for inflation — because USAspending publishes them that way and adjusting them here would mean this site had edited a government figure. The per-resident figure divides by the 2020 decennial count, which is the population USAspending carries; a 2020 denominator against 2025 spending overstates per-head figures wherever a place has grown since. Perry County ranks 1852nd of 3,233 on this measure in FY2025.
